Vsono-ML2 Mini-Linear Ultrasound Scanner – Surface Imaging Redefined

 


The Vsono-ML2 elevates superficial scanning with 128-element high-frequency imaging (10-14MHz) and integrated Color Doppler. This pocket-sized powerhouse (156×60×20mm, 250g) delivers crystal-clear visualization of vessels, nerves, and tendons while providing real-time needle guidance for critical procedures.

 


 

Key Innovations

 

  • Dual-Mode Imaging:

    • B-mode: 256-level grayscale for structural details

    • Color Doppler: Visualize blood flow for vascular access

  • High-Frequency Clarity: 14MHz resolution detects structures as small as 0.4mm

  • Smart Needle Guidance: Optimized for PICC/CVC with trajectory tracking

  • Extended Endurance: 3-hour scanning / 6-hour standby

  • Multi-Platform Sync: iOS, Android, and Windows compatibility

  • Real-Time Performance: 12 fps via 2.4GHz WiFi (54Mbps)

 


 

Clinical Applications

 

Vascular Access Excellence

  • PICC/CVC Placement: Real-time needle tracking with Doppler flow verification

  • Arterial Line Insertion: Radial/femoral artery cannulation guidance

  • Dialysis Access: Fistula mapping and complication screening

MSK & Superficial Diagnostics

  • Tendon tears and nerve compression

  • Foreign body localization

  • Cyst/mass characterization (benign vs. malignant)

  • Botox/PRP injection guidance

 


 

Technical Specifications

 

FeatureSpecification
ProbeMini-Linear (128 elements)
Frequency10/12/14MHz
Depth20–55mm (adjustable)
Imaging ModesB-mode, B/M, Color Doppler
Resolution0.4mm at 14MHz
Frame Rate12 fps
Needle GuidancePICC/CVC optimized
Battery3h scan / 6h standby
Connectivity802.11g WiFi (2.4GHz)
Dimensions156mm × 60mm × 20mm
Weight250g
OS SupportiOS, Android, Windows
